Old Elk Wheated Bourbon Single Barrel is a cask-strength straight bourbon from Fort Collins, Colorado's Old Elk Distillery, distilled from a high-wheat mashbill (roughly 51% corn, 45% wheat, 4% malted barley) and hand-selected barrel by barrel for a rich, butterscotch-forward, velvety profile; each release varies slightly in age and proof (typically 6-9 years, barrel/cask strength) since it is bottled as individual single-barrel selections rather than a fixed-proof standard release.
